Why Cravings Intensify and How to Stabilize Blood Sugar

With insulin resistance, skipping meals can cause reactive hypoglycemia, spiking cravings for quick carbs. Hormonal changes in perimenopause or andropause further disrupt leptin and cortisol, amplifying the problem. Coaches recommend starting with a gentler 12/12 fasting window rather than jumping to 18/6. Focus first on meal composition: prioritize 25-30 grams of protein per meal, healthy fats like avocado or olive oil, and fiber-rich vegetables to slow glucose absorption.

Incorporate low-impact movement, such as 20-minute daily walks, which improve insulin sensitivity without straining joints. Track your fasting glucose if managing diabetes—aim to keep levels between 80-110 mg/dL. This approach addresses the embarrassment many feel about obesity by building small, private wins at home.

Certified Coach Strategies from the CFP Method

From my experience certifying coaches, the most effective recommendations include adding a 10-15 minute "pre-fast" buffer with a small, balanced snack like Greek yogurt with berries if cravings hit hard. Use electrolytes—sodium, potassium, magnesium—to prevent the fatigue that worsens hunger signals. In *The CFP Weight Loss Method*, I detail a 4-week ramp-up protocol: Week 1 focuses on consistent meal timing, Week 2 introduces time-restricted eating, and subsequent weeks layer in stress reduction techniques like 5-minute breathing exercises.

For blood pressure and diabetes management, pair this with portion awareness rather than calorie counting. Many clients lose 1-2 pounds weekly without feeling deprived. The community shows a clear divide on intermittent fasting with insulin resistance. Many in their late 40s and early 50s report that 16/8 fasting dramatically increased sugar and carb cravings, especially those already managing prediabetes or high blood pressure. A common theme is frustration after past diet failures, with joint pain making additional exercise feel impossible. Others share success stories after shortening the fasting window to 12-14 hours and emphasizing protein-first meals, noting reduced hunger within two weeks. There's ongoing debate about whether electrolytes truly help or if the method simply doesn't suit everyone with hormonal changes. Beginners often feel embarrassed asking for adjustments but appreciate forums where people discuss affordable, no-gym approaches that fit busy lives. Overall, lived experiences suggest personalization is essential, with a vocal group preferring gentler time-restricted eating over strict protocols.
